A law firm is seeking an Eminent Domain Associate Attorney with 4-7 years of experience to join their team in Los Angeles, CA.

Job Overview:

The Eminent Domain Associate Attorney will be responsible for handling all aspects of eminent domain and real property litigation, including law and motion practice, trial preparation, and case management. The successful candidate will demonstrate superior research and writing skills, exceptional academic credentials, and a strong work ethic. They will collaborate effectively within a team environment and contribute to elevating the firm's brand and reputation.

Duties:

  • Handle all aspects of eminent domain and real property litigation.
  • Conduct legal research and draft pleadings, motions, and other legal documents.
  • Prepare and present cases for trial, including developing evidence and witness examination.
  • Interview witnesses and take and defend depositions.
  • Collaborate with partners and other team members to strategize and execute case objectives.
  • Maintain accurate case management records and deadlines.
